Good Dog Various Locations In and Around Houston Texas
Good Dog Hotdogs
You’d think I’d have had my fix after almost biting off more than I can chew at Bernie’s Burger Bus I decided to head out the next morning for some not so ordinary hot dogs. A date was set to travel out to a nursery of all places to get my hot dog fix and I wasn’t to be disappointed.
As I mentioned I found the food truck parked within a nursery at one of the ‘leafy’ suburbs in Houston, it was nice start to a Sunday morning.
The dogs available from Good Dog Hotdogs are all locally produced items, from the sausages they use to the buns where the sausages sleep. Their menu consist of a myriad of wonderful sounding hotdogs: from the Good Dog, the Ol’ Zapata to the Guac-a-dog I was spoilt for choice.
With so many choices I selected the Ol’ Zapata – a tasty pork sausage coupled with bacon, muenster cheese, caramelized onions, tomatoes, jalapeno relish, ketchup and mayonnaise.
This hotdog was divine; I couldn’t get enough of the jalapeno relish and the cheese. I desperately wanted to eat another but knowing I was going to hit another food truck in a short while after I erred on the side of reason.
